Frequently Asked Questions about the 63136 ZIP Code

What is the current price range for One Bedroom 63136 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 63136 ranges from $270 to $1,406 with an average monthly rent of $809.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 63136 c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 63136 range from $288 to $1,720.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$994.

How expensive are 63136 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 18 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 63136 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$950 to $1,400 - averaging $1,127 for the location.
